Protein Description

Follicle-stimulating hormone (FSH) is a critical glycoprotein hormone involved in the regulation of reproductive processes in both males and females. It is synthesized in the anterior pituitary gland and plays a pivotal role in folliculogenesis in females and spermatogenesis in males. The hormone consists of two subunits, alpha and beta, with the beta subunit (FSHβ) being crucial for its biological activity and specificity. Research on recombinant FSHβ protein has gained significant attention due to its potential applications in reproductive health, infertility treatments, and assisted reproductive technologies. Advances in biotechnology enable the production of recombinant FSHβ, allowing for high purity and bioactivity, ultimately leading to improved clinical outcomes. Studies have shown that recombinant FSHβ can effectively stimulate ovarian stimulation protocols, enhance egg quality, and optimize in vitro fertilization (IVF) success rates. Additionally, this research explores the molecular mechanisms underlying FSH signaling pathways and their implications in various reproductive disorders. As a result, the development and characterization of recombinant FSHβ protein not only contribute to our understanding of hormonal regulation in reproduction but also pave the way for innovative therapeutic approaches in managing infertility and other reproductive health issues.
